About Me
Dr. Alon Leibovitz M.D. has served as the Associate Medical Director of Pediatrics at the Mount Sinai Union Square Outpatient Clinic since 2017. Each day, Dr. Leibovitz is grateful for the opportunity to care for children and support families as they navigate their child’s health and development.
Before joining the outpatient team, Dr. Leibovitz spent 10 years as a pediatric hospitalist at Mount Sinai Beth Israel, where they cared for children in a variety of settings—including the Pediatric Floor, Epilepsy Monitoring Unit, and Pediatric Intensive Care Unit. This experience strengthened Dr. Leibovitz’s commitment to providing thoughtful, comprehensive, and compassionate care to children at every stage of health.
In 2017, Dr. Leibovitz transitioned to outpatient pediatrics at Mount Sinai Union Square. Working in this setting offers the rewarding opportunity to build long-term relationships with families, watch children grow, and be a trusted partner in keeping them healthy, safe, and thriving.
Dr. Leibovitz's approach to care is centered on listening, understanding, and ensuring every parent feels supported and confident. They are honored to be part of each child’s healthcare journey and look forward to welcoming new families into the pediatric practice.
He is an Assistant Professor affiliated with the Icahn School of Medicine at Mount Sinai.
After receiving his medical degree in Israel, he completed his residency in Pediatrics at the Winthrop University Hospital.
Dr Leibovitz is a proud Uncle, loves working out, and enjoys learning and traveling.
